Grab Holdings Limited (NASDAQ:GRAB) Receives $6.01 Consensus PT from Analysts

Shares of Grab Holdings Limited (NASDAQ:GRABGet Free Report) have been assigned a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” from the eleven ratings firms that are presently covering the company, Marketbeat Ratings reports. Two equ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ation, eight have assigned a buy recommendation and one has given a strong buy recommendation to the company. The average 12 month target price among brokers that have issued a report on the stock in the last year is $6.0056.

Several analysts have recently commented on the stock. Mizuho dropped their price objective on shares of Grab from $7.00 to $6.00 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a report on Tuesday, May 5th. China Renaissance upgraded shares of Grab from a “hold” rating to a “buy” rating and set a $5.00 target price for the company in a research report on Wednesday, May 6th. Zacks Research raised shares of Grab from a “strong s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Tuesday, June 2nd. JPMorgan Chase & Co. lowered their price target on shares of Grab from $5.90 to $5.80 and set an “overweight” rating on the stock in a report on Tuesday, May 5th. Finally, Weiss Ratings raised Grab from a “sell (d+)” rating to a “hold (c-)” rating in a research report on Wednesday, May 6th.

Grab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 GRAB opened at $3.57 on Tuesday. The business’s 50 day moving average price is $3.60 and its 200 day moving average price is $3.96. The firm has a market cap of $14.63 billion, a P/E ratio of 357.36, a P/E/G ratio of 1.37 and a beta of 0.87. Grab has a 52 week low of $3.18 and a 52 week high of $6.62. The company has a quick ratio of 1.65, a current ratio of 1.67 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.06.

Grab (NASDAQ:GRABG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 5th. The company reported ($0.01)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.02 by ($0.03). Grab had a return on equity of 5.79% and a net margin of 10.67%.The business had revenue of $955.00 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$921.71 million.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Grab will post 0.1 earnings per share for the current year.

Insider Activity at Grab

In other news, CFO Peter Henry Oey sold 50,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ction dated Monday, June 15th. The stock was sold at an average price of $3.53, for a total transaction of $176,500.00. Following the sale, the chief financial officer directly owned 6,950,165 shares in the company, valued at $24,534,082.45. This trade represents a 0.71%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Also, insider Chin Yin Ong sold 38,000 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, July 2n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$3.88, for a total value of $147,440.00. Following the completion of the sale, the insider directly owned 3,708,611 shares in the company, valued at approximately $14,389,410.68. The trade was a 1.01%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ale is available in the SEC filing.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Insiders have sold 1,666,093 shares of company stock valued at $6,083,321 in the last quarter. 3.60%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Grab Company Profile

Grab Holdings Inc is a Singapore-based technology company that operates a consumer-facing “super app” across Southeast Asia offering services spanning ride-hailing, food and package delivery, and digital payments. Its platform connects consumers, drivers, merchants and delivery partners through mobile applications and supports on-demand mobility (taxi and private car), last-mile logistics, and on-demand food delivery under brands such as GrabFood and GrabExpress. The company has also developed a merchant-facing ecosystem that supports ordering, payment acceptance and loyalty functions.

Beyond transportation and delivery, Grab has expanded into financial services through Grab Financial Group, which provides digital payments via GrabPay, consumer lending, insurance distribution and small-business financial solutions.
